Fire Roasted Corn Salsa (Jamie Deen)

Prep Time: 20 Minutes
Cook Time: 10 Minutes
Ready In: 30 Minutes
Servings: 2
Ingredients:
3 ears corn, husks removed
1 medium jalapeno, split in half and seeded
2 tablespoons olive oil
k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 roma tomatoes, diced
1 ripe avocado, diced
1/4 small red onion, diced
juice of 2 limes
tortilla chips, for dipping
Directions:
1. Heat a grill to medium-high heat. Add the corn and jalapeno to a sheet tray, drizzle with the ol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Grill on all sides until lightly charred, about 6 minutes total. Remove from the grill and cool for a few minutes until you can handle.
2. Use your knife to remove the corn kernels from the ears of corn. Finely chop the jalapeno. Add both to a bowl, and then stir in the tomatoes, avocado, red onion and lime juice. Taste for seasoning and adjust as necessary with more salt as needed. Serve with tortilla chips.
